Gutter Blockage Removal in Long Island, NY

Gutter blockage removal services focus on clearing debris, leaves, twigs, and other obstructions that can accumulate inside gutters and downspouts. This service is essential for maintaining proper water flow away from the foundation, preventing water damage, and avoiding issues like roof leaks or mold growth. Projects typically involve inspecting gutter systems, safely removing blockages, and flushing the system to ensure it functions correctly. Homeowners often seek this service when gutters are visibly clogged, overflowing during rain, or when preparing for seasonal changes to protect the property’s structural integrity.

Property owners should consider the extent of the blockage, the accessibility of gutters, and the overall condition of the system before requesting removal services. It’s helpful to understand whether the project involves only surface clearing or if it requires more extensive repairs or replacements. Clear communication about the size of the property, the number of stories, and any existing gutter issues can assist in planning the appropriate service. Proper gutter maintenance helps prevent water-related damage and prolongs the lifespan of roofing and siding components.

Gutter Blockage Removal Questions

How do I know if my gutters are blocked? Signs include water overflowing during rain, sagging gutters, or visible debris buildup. Regular inspections can help identify blockages early.

What causes gutter blockages? Common causes include leaves, twigs, dirt, and nests that accumulate and obstruct water flow in the gutters and downspouts.

Can gutter blockage lead to property damage? Yes, clogged gutters can cause water to overflow, leading to foundation issues, roof damage, and basement flooding if not cleared.

What are the benefits of removing gutter blockages? Clearing blockages ensures proper water drainage, protects the property's structure, and reduces the risk of water-related issues.
